  1. Michael Landon (born Eugene Maurice Orowitz; October 31, 1936 – July 1, 1991) was an American actor and filmmaker. He is known for his roles as Little Joe Cartwright in Bonanza (1959–1973), Charles Ingalls in Little House on the Prairie (1974–1983), and Jonathan Smith in Highway to Heaven (1984–1989).

  4. Oct 8, 2020 · Michael Landon's first major break was a 1957 horror film called "I Was A Teenage Werewolf," which helped him get noticed. Per the Orlando Sentinel , the movie was unconventional, and Landon went all-out in his role as a teenager who was troubled and had a hard time coping as things escalated around him, much like his own life.

Apr 5, 2019 · The special Autopsy: The Last Hours of… investigates the proximity of the Little House on the Prairie set to the Santa Susana Field Laboratory, where a nuclear reactor meltdown occurred in 1959. It also examines the evidence of a possible link between radiation exposure and pancreatic cancer, which killed the actor in 1991.
